Artist's Comments

The 1st sin that will appear in "Theater of the Absurd" (the story all 7 sins will be featured in). Since he's the first, he's the less harmful, but still deadly. He also looks...so...not dangerous XD

His eyes are sewn shut from being too lazy to open them. And his arms and legs and basically his entire body stretch in that blob like form, so he never really has to move...
